We challenged chefs of three different skill levels – amateur Desi, home cook Beth, and professional chef Chris Scott from the Institute of Culinary Education – to make us a batch of mozzarella sticks. Once each level of chef had presented and tasted their crispy and gooey creations, we asked expert food scientist Rose to explain the choices each made along the way.
